A couple of years ago I had to repair a brass headlight rim for my WD/C. I had found the rim in Beaulieu, very cheap, but it had been in a crash or something, it was badly damaged. Well, I've only used a purpose made small dolly and a light bodywork hammer to take all the dents out. No annealing needed, and I was very pleased with the result.
It might be worth annealing the lamp body before commencing work to soften the brass and to lessen the chances of it splitting...There's info on the internet.....Ian
